Opor Ayam (Chicken Coconut Curry)



Ingredients:
* 800g chicken, cut into pieces
* 750 cc coconut milk
* 2 tsp palm sugar
* 1 lemongrass, crush
* 3 lime leaves
* 6 shallots
* 3 cloves garlic
* 5 candlenuts
* 1 tsp pepper corn
* 1 tsp coriander seeds
* 1/2 tsp cumin
* 1 cm galangal
* 2 tsp salt

Directions:
  1. Grind shallots, garlic, candlenuts, pepper corn, coriander seeds, cumin, galangal and salt in a blender.
  2. Heat oil in a prying pan, fry the ground spices until fragrant.Add coconut milk, water, palm sugar, lemongrass and lime leaves into 1, bring to boil.
  3. Add chicken meat and cook until the meat is half-cooked, reduce heat and simmer until well-cooked and the soup mostly evaporates.
